Milwaukee Weather: Bitter cold and snow late day
Snow moving through with windy conditions. Steady snow through 2am, then some freezing drizzle. Temperatures in the 20s. Snow for the AM commute on Friday, especially between 5-9am. 1-2" of snow in total, highest amounts NW of Milwaukee. A slow AM commute is likely with snowy/windy conditions.
